ABOUT SCHOOL OF ROCK
School of Rock is one of the world’s leading performance-based music education program for kids, teens, and adults. Our programs combine private lessons with group rehearsals, culminating in real live performances on real stages. Students build musical skill, confidence, teamwork, and stage presence while learning everything from classic rock to modern hits.
In 2025, School of Rock Vancouver was recognized as one of the Top 10 schools worldwide out of more than 400 locations and received the prestigious School of Rock Headliner Award. The Headliner Award recognizes schools that demonstrate exceptional performance in enriching lives through performance-based music education, with exemplary achievement in school safety, utilization of the School of Rock Method™, customer satisfaction, and operational excellence.
